Noteable: Using ChatGPT to Improve ML Notebooks

An Intellyx Brain Candy Brief

Noteable is a Jupyter alternative for interactively creating ML processing notebooks with cloud based collaboration and a broad range of visualization tools. 

Recently Noteable developed a ChatGPT plugin to iteratively improve its notebooks using ChatGPT conversations. 

Noteable offers an free, easy to use interactive Web browser for creating and sharing notebooks collaboratively and charges for production deployments. 

The notebooks combine text, visualizations, Python, R, and SQL queries to document research and analytic procedures, data, calculations, and display results.  

Creating a notebook starts with identifying the data source, and then iteratively tests out various analytical and visualization approaches to see which ones work best. 

You can then move the notebook into the Noteable ChatGPT plug-in to use the power of interactive ChatGPT to refine and improve the suitability of the approaches for the problem at hand. 

Noteable stands out for its ease of use, collaboration capabilities, and broad range of visualization options. And now for it’s integration with ChatGPT.
